Dunkerton hasn't had much luck against North Tama recently, but that could start to change on Monday. The Raiders will look to defend their home field against the Redhawks at 5:00 p.m.
Friday just wasn't the day for Dunkerton's offense. They took a 5-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of Collins-Maxwell on Friday. The matchup marked the first time this year in which the Raiders were not able to get on the board.
Meanwhile, North Tama was able to grind out a solid victory over Rockford on Friday, taking the game 6-2.
North Tama's win bumped their record up to 4-2. As for Dunkerton,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-5.
Dunkerton beat North Tama 7-4 in their previous meeting back in June of 2025. Will the Raiders repeat their success, or do the Redhawks have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
